We investigate features of neutron stars glitches employing rotating dipolar supersolids. Understanding the rotational dynamics of such systems sheds light on the behavior of vortices in density-modulated superfluids. Parton distribution functions (PDFs) describe the internal structure of hadrons by providing information on the number densities of quarks and gluons inside them.
